Country Gravy Recipe
Ingredients:
1 tbsp worcestershire sauce 2 tbsp onion soup mix 1/4 tsp thyme 1/4 tsp garlic powder 1 recipe white sauce, (below) ----white sauce- 1 tbsp cornstarch 2 tbsp flour 1 tsp lemon pepper 1 cup nonfat milk
Instructions:
Country gravy: Mix all ingredients and heat until soup mix is well dissolved and onions are limp. If sauce becomes to thick, add a little nonfat milk. White sauce: Place flour in a small saucepan and cook until toasted, but not browned. Stir constantly. Add cornstarch, lemon pepper and milk. Continue cooking, and stirring until thichened. Complete recipe - Per tablespoonful: 19 calories, 0.6 gm fat, 1 mg chol, 2 gm protein, 2 gm carbs, 35 mg sodium.
Servings: 1
